Conversational AI: Enhancing Customer Interactions

Conversational AI involves using natural language processing (NLP) and machine learning to enable machines to interact with humans in a natural, conversational manner. This technology powers chatbots, virtual assistants, and other interactive platforms, providing users with instant, intuitive responses and services. Conversational AI can understand context, manage dialogue, and provide meaningful responses, making interactions seamless and efficient. It learns from each interaction, continually improving its ability to understand and respond accurately.

Examples in Distribution Management

  1. Customer Support: AI-powered chatbots can handle many customer inquiries, providing quick and accurate responses. This improves customer satisfaction and reduces the workload on human support teams.
  2. Order Tracking: Virtual assistants can provide real-time updates on order status, shipping details, and delivery times, enhancing the customer experience and reducing the need for manual intervention.

Predictive AI: Anticipating Future Trends

Predictive AI uses machine learning algorithms to analyze historical data and identify patterns to forecast future events. This capability is invaluable for businesses anticipating market trends, customer behavior, and operational needs, enabling proactive decision-making and strategic planning. Predictive AI can assess various variables to provide accurate forecasts, helping businesses prepare for potential challenges and seize opportunities.

Examples in Distribution Management

  1. Demand Forecasting: Predictive AI can analyze past sales data, market conditions, and other variables to forecast future demand. This helps businesses optimize inventory levels, reduce stockouts, and improve supply chain efficiency.
  2. Customer Segmentation: Predictive AI algorithms can analyze customer data to identify patterns and predict future purchasing behavior. By segmenting customers based on their buying habits, preferences, and demographics, distribution managers can tailor marketing campaigns, promotions, and product offerings to different customer segments, maximizing sales and customer satisfaction.

Generative AI: Driving Operational Excellence

Generative AI utilizes algorithms to create innovative solutions and optimize existing processes within distribution operations. By analyzing input data, this technology offers novel approaches to problem-solving, enhancing efficiency, and driving innovation in distribution workflows. Generative AI can streamline tasks through inventory management, route optimization, and demand forecasting, improving operational performance and cost savings.

Examples in Distribution Management

  1. Product Recommendations: Generative AI algorithms can generate personalized product recommendations for customers based on their past purchases, browsing history, and demographic information. This helps businesses increase sales and enhance customer satisfaction.
  2. Dynamic Pricing Optimization: Generative AI algorithms analyze market demand, competitor pricing, historical sales data, and current inventory levels to optimize pricing strategies for each product. Distributors can maximize revenue, improve inventory turnover, and enhance customer satisfaction by generating real-time pricing recommendations.
